Insulin Level analysis is a laboratory test used to measure the amount of insulin in the blood. Insulin is a hormone produced by the pancreas that helps regulate blood sugar levels. This test is a vital tool for assessing pancreatic function and the body’s response to insulin, and it is commonly used in the diagnosis and monitoring of conditions such as type 1 and type 2 diabetes. Indications for this test include individuals experiencing symptoms of high blood sugar, such as excessive thirst, increased urination, or fatigue, as well as those suspected of having metabolic syndrome or insulin resistance. The results of the test can be helpful in guiding treatment options and monitoring the effectiveness of medications. It is recommended to conduct the test after fasting for 8 hours to ensure accurate results. Insulin level analysis helps doctors understand the mechanisms of blood sugar regulation and determine the most appropriate treatment strategies for each patient.
